#245bee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#245bee is composed of 14.1% red, 35.7% green and 93.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 61.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 223.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.6% and a lightness of 53.7%. #245bee color hex could be obtained by blending #48b6ff with #0000dd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#245bee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#245bee has RGB values of R:36, G:91, B:238 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 2382830.

Shades and Tints of #245bee

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010612 is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#245bee

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#88888a is the less saturated color, while #1b57f7 is the most saturated one.
